In this InDesign video, Charles Nix from Monotype demonstrates how he achieves balanced and visually pleasing fully-justified type. He explains the paragraph settings he changes to end up with fewer hyphens, better spacing, and fewer of those dreaded “rivers of white” throughout a block of text.

    I have tested this and I can easily see even 1% glyph scaling on 9pt text in regular viewing distance with a font I know well. I would rather have some rivers than these distorted letters. Expect maybe in text passages where you can't rewrite and word spacing would get especially bad.
